Missouri State Website

  • 18.4 Resources for Re-Entry – General
  • 20.2 Job Preparation Resources
In Operation

Description

Obtain/renew driver’s license, passport, social security card, birth certificate, green card and voter registration information http://www.mo.gov/home-family/identification-vital-records/ For jobs and training. The official workforce resource website for the State of Missouri. Extensive job listings. www.jobs.mo.gov/
